Abstract:
In this paper, a 3 phase 16 pole, 1500 rpm surface mounted inner rotor radial BLDC motor for aerospace industry is designed and analysed using the finite element method (FEM). BLDC motors are still classified as special motors. Analysis of these motors are a tedious task due to lack of analysing tools and the opportunities available for the developed motor. Analytical calculations to obtain the motor parameters are verified using Opera 18 R2 simulations and ensures a high value of accuracy and efficiency.
